KUWAIT CITY, June 5: As a part of promoting the game of badminton and passing the game on to the youngsters, to learn professionally, Indian Badminton Association (IBAK) has conducted their 11th coaching module started from 19th March to 19th May for a period of 2 months. It’s a matter of pride to note that IBAK has previously conducted 10 coaching modules and more than 600 trainees have taken to the basic skills of badminton. The coaching module mainly included children between the age of 8 to 18 years and few enthusiastic elderly learners. The module 11 included more than 90 kids and they were trained by Diwakar Chandramouli, a professional coach certified by Sports Authority of India (SAI).

As a part of assessment, tournament was conducted at the end of the coaching camp during 19th and 20th May, ’16 comprising of 81 matches and results are as follows. (Names are listed as winner, runner-up, and semifinalist)

As a token of appreciation, contribution towards IBAK activities for the last 3 years in leading role, Sreekumar Gopinathan who will be leaving Kuwait to start his badminton academy in Kerala, was felicitated by present General Secretary Chandrahas, on behalf of the IBAK family.

It is worth to mention the announcement made my IBAK chairman that young IBAK squad comprising 22 kids aged 8 to 19 years will be taking part in the upcoming GCC Junior tournament to be held in Bahrain during 2nd to 4th June, 2016.

IBAK coaching team consists of Dr Manimara Chozhan, Sreekumar G, Mohammed Sirajudeen, Shyam Sadwani, Ramesh Chandra, Yashin Bose, Ajay Kumar, Prasad, and Sreenivas Sreedhara.
